2016 - 2024

感恩一路有你

js和php数据交互

浏览量:3792 时间:2024-01-06 13:59:13 作者:采采

在现代Web应用程序中,JavaScript和PHP是两个最常见的技术栈之一。JavaScript通常用于前端开发,负责处理用户界面和交互逻辑,而PHP则用于后端开发,负责处理服务器端的业务逻辑和数据库操作。在实际开发中,前端页面通常需要与后端进行数据交互,以获取数据或将数据发送给后端进行处理。

为了实现JavaScript和PHP之间的数据交互,我们可以使用多种方法。下面将介绍一些常用的技术:

1. AJAX(Asynchronous JavaScript and XML):AJAX是一种在不重新加载整个页面的情况下与服务器交换数据的技术。通过使用XMLHttpRequest对象,JavaScript可以异步地向服务器发送HTTP请求,并接收服务器返回的数据。在后端,PHP可以接收前端发送的请求并返回相应的数据。AJAX可以使网页更加动态和交互性。

2. JSON(JavaScript Object Notation):JSON是一种轻量级的数据交换格式,通常用于前后端之间传输数据。JavaScript可以将数据转换为JSON格式,并通过AJAX发送给后端,而后端也可以将数据以JSON格式返回给前端。PHP提供了丰富的JSON处理函数和类,方便我们在后端进行数据的解析和生成。

3. XMLHttpRequest对象:XMLHttpRequest是JavaScript中用于与服务器进行交互的核心对象。它可以发送HTTP请求并接收服务器返回的数据。通过创建一个XMLHttpRequest对象,我们可以在JavaScript中直接与PHP后端进行通信,发送数据并接收响应。

4. fetch API:fetch是一种新的Web API,提供了更简单和强大的方式来进行网络请求。它基于Promise对象实现,可以使用一条简洁的语句发送HTTP请求,并处理服务器返回的数据。在前端,JavaScript可以使用fetch发送请求给PHP后端,后端则可以根据请求处理逻辑,并返回相应的数据。

总结:

本文介绍了JavaScript和PHP之间数据交互的几种常用方法,包括AJAX、JSON、XMLHttpRequest和fetch。这些技术在实际开发中非常有用,可以帮助前后端实现数据的传输和交互。掌握这些技术,将有助于开发者更好地构建功能强大且高效的Web应用程序。

(以上内容仅为示例,请根据实际情况进行修改和补充)

JavaScript PHP 数据交互 前后端交互 AJAX JSON XMLHttpRequest fetch 后端接口

版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。